**FAQ: How do I retry failed exports?**

Short version for the sync: failed Norrell exports land in the dead-letter queue automatically. Don't re-run the job by hand — duplicates. Use the retry button in the Gablewick dashboard; it's idempotent. Batches older than seven days need the archive restore path first. If the retry console itself is locked after an incident, unlock it with the recovery passphrase directly below.

unlock words, baweg-bafop: raleth-zoriel-kelix-tammir-quenmir-zorys-eliix-zorox-istion

Canary gating in the Fennove deploy API is enforced by the /gates endpoint. A canary advances only when all registered gates report PASS: error budget, latency ceiling, and the Tolbrook saturation check. Support can read gate state but cannot force promotion; POST /gates/override returns 403 for support-tier credentials. Failed gates auto-rollback after 15 minutes unless a hold is set. All gate queries require bearer authentication and are logged to the Fennove audit stream. Authenticate requests with the token below.

login token, yajeg-fawif: eyJhbGciOiJIUzI1NiIsInR5cCI6IkpXVCJ9.eyJzdWIiOiIEdPQYnZXaZIn0.HSRTnYZBx0Qc

14:22 — Whisperstone audio-guide app began dropping tour narration mid-gallery at the Corvid Hall Museum pilot. Root cause traced to a stale audio manifest cached by the tour scheduler after the morning deploy. Mira rolled the scheduler back and narration resumed by 14:41. For future reference when auditing this incident, the affected build can be identified by the token below.

build token for tawif-bahip: htk31_68bba16e1afabfef4ecc69408c06f16

Subject: Varenta Line Pricing — Decision

Team,

Effective next month, Varenta list prices rise 6% across all branch territories. Hold current pricing only on signed quotes dated before the cutover. No branch-level exceptions.

Competitor moves in the Ostrander corridor forced the timing. Push the updated rate cards to your sales leads this week and confirm completion to Priya at head office.

The strategic reasoning is summarized in the note below.

— Marten

confidential, bawip-fahap: Gross margin on Ulaael came in at 5 percent against a plan of 10 percent. Only 5 of the 100 pilot accounts renewed Ulaael, so a churn review is set for July 1.